Termite Prevention in Frisco, TX
Termite Prevention services focus on protecting residential properties from future termite infestations through proactive measures. These services typically include soil treatment around the foundation, installation of barriers, and monitoring systems designed to detect early signs of termite activity. Projects often involve assessing the property for existing vulnerabilities, such as wood-to-soil contact or moisture issues, and implementing tailored solutions to minimize the risk of termites establishing a foothold. Property owners usually want to understand the scope of preventative treatments, the materials used, and how ongoing maintenance or inspections can help preserve the integrity of their home.
Before requesting termite prevention services, homeowners should consider the age and condition of their property, as older or poorly maintained structures may have higher susceptibility. It’s also helpful to identify any previous termite activity or signs of wood damage, as these can influence the specific approach taken. Understanding the differences between treatment options, such as chemical barriers or baiting systems, can aid in making informed decisions tailored to the property's needs. Clear communication about expectations and maintenance requirements ensures that property owners can effectively safeguard their homes against future termite problems.

Common Termite Prevention Jobs
Termite Barrier Installation - a physical or chemical barrier is placed around the property to prevent termite entry.
Soil Treatment - the soil around the foundation is treated to create a protective zone against termites.
Inspection & Monitoring - regular inspections help identify early signs of termite activity and potential entry points.
Preventive Drilling - treatment barriers are installed in new constructions to deter future infestations.
Retreatment Services - ongoing treatments are available to maintain protection over time.
Infestation Prevention Planning - property owners receive guidance on landscape and structural modifications to reduce termite risk.
Termite Prevention Questions
Why is termite prevention important for homeowners in Frisco? Preventing termites helps protect the structural integrity of a property and avoids costly damage over time.
What are common methods used for termite prevention? Treatments often include soil barriers, bait systems, and applying liquid termiticides around the property perimeter.
When should property owners consider termite prevention services? It’s advisable to evaluate prevention measures during new construction or when signs of termite activity are detected.
How can property owners reduce the risk of termites? Keeping wood debris away from the foundation, fixing leaks, and maintaining proper drainage can help minimize termite attraction.
